VA encryption code is not present in the public release. Here is the FOIA version of ^XUSHSH -

XUSHSH   ;SF-ISC/STAFF - PASSWORD ENCRYPTION ;3/23/89  15:09 ;
        ;;8.0;KERNEL;;Jul 10, 1995
        ;; This is the public domain version of the VA Kernel.
        ;; Use this routine for your own encryption algorithm
        ;; Input in X
        ;; Output in X
A        Q
EN(X)    Q X


However, a modified version, probably from WorldVistA includes a simple invertable cipher at EN^XUSHSH. The tag line reads -


EN(X) ; generic hashing algorithm -- ASCII encoding of string

On Thursday 16 December 2004 08:01 pm, Kevin Toppenberg wrote: > Found the answer (in the fine manual) > > You have to go into: TIU IRM MAINTENANCE MENU, then > into TIU SET-UP MENU, then TIU BASIC PARAMETER EDIT. > > And there you select your institution and then "YES" > to "ENABLE ELECTRONIC SIGNITURE" > > And hallajah, it now works. :-) > > Kevin > > > --- "Nancy E.
